Sync 3 updated from V1 to 3 no apple carply

I recently updated sync 3 from ford website to latest version which is V3.0 but CarPlay did not become available is there anyway of reprogramming for CarPlay? Also have upgraded the hub PN HC3Z-19A387-F but number on the hub is HC3T-14F014-BE

Hi there,

I had exact same issue in my 2016 F150. Updated from sync 1.0 to 3.0 via official ford usb method. Sync said it had updated to 3.0 and I bought the CarPlay compatible usb hub… still no CarPlay. I ended up using Cyanlabs update to 3.4 and this fixed the issue. Delighted to have CarPlay in my truck. Hope this helps.

Hi there,

I upgraded to exact same build as you (from 1.0 to 3.0 20204) and upgraded to hub part number HC3Z-19A387-F (which, as far as I understand is just a newer version that B and E etc). I have a 2016 F150 with nav. Still no CarPlay.

When upgrading with cyan labs I chose the most recent update that was available last week and used the manual method as I don’t have a PC. I think that the process of the cyan labs update formatting the module was the key to success (but I’m not too tech savvy so I’m not sure). The update happened quicker than I anticipated, around 45 mins.

I understand you hesitating before the irreversible update. I was nervous, but I’m very happy I went ahead and have CarPlay working as I’d hoped. Good luck!
